NetworkPredictionInsights

Choose your operating system:

Windows

macOS

Linux

Classes

Name

Description

Public struct

FSimNetActorID

How we identify actors across network connection and PIE sessions.

Public struct

FSimulationData

Holds all data we traced for a given simulation.

Public class

INetworkPredictionProvider

Public struct

TRestrictedPageArrayView

Public struct

TRestrictedPageViewIterator

Public struct

TSparseFrameData

Typedefs

Name

Description

FSimTime

Enums

Name

Description

Public enum

ENetSerializeRecvStatus

Public enum

ENP_NetRole

Mirroring this is unavoidable in order to keep NetworkPredictionInsights from depending on EngineTypes.

Public enum

ENP_NetworkLOD

Must be kept in sync with ENetworkPredictionTickingPolicy.

Public enum

ENP_TickingPolicy

Must be kept in sync with ENetworkPredictionTickingPolicy.

Public enum

ENP_UserState

Public enum

ENP_UserStateSource

Functions

Name Description

Public function

uint64

 

FindMaxIndexPagedArray

(
    const TraceServices::TPagedArray< T...,
    uint64 MaxFrameNumber
)

Searches through PageArray for index+1 of first element > MinFrameNumber.

Public function

int32

 

FindMaxIndexTArray

(
    const TArray< const T* >& Arr...,
    uint64 MaxFrameNumber,
    int32 StartIdx
)

Public function

uint64

 

FindMinIndexPagedArray

(
    const TraceServices::TPagedArray< T...,
    uint64 MinFrameNumber
)

Searches through PageArray for index of first element >= MinFrameNumber.

Public function

int32

 

FindMinIndexTArray

(
    const TArray< const T* >& Arr...,
    uint64 MinFrameNumber
)

Public function

TEnableIf<&#...

 

GetEngineFrame

(
    const T& Element
)

Public function

TEnableIf< T...

 

GetEngineFrame

(
    const T& Element
)

Public function

const TCHAR ...

 

LexToString

(
    ENP_NetRole Role
)

Public function

const TCHAR ...

 

LexToString

(
    ENP_UserState State
)

EAESGCMNetResult

Public function

const TCHAR ...

 

LexToString

(
    ENP_UserStateSource Source
)

EAESGCMNetResult

Public function

const TCHAR ...

 

LexToString

(
    ENetSerializeRecvStatus Status
)

EAESGCMNetResult

Public function

const TCHAR ...

 

LexToString

(
    ENP_TickingPolicy Policy
)

EAESGCMNetResult

Public function

const INetwo...

 

ReadNetworkPredictionProvider

(
    const TraceServices::IAnalysisSessi...
)

Variables

Name Description

Public variable

const FName

 

DocumentTab